Understanding Dimensions

Dimensions are the parameters that define the space in which we exist. While we are accustomed to the three dimensions of length, width, and height, theoretical physicists propose the existence of additional spatial dimensions beyond our perception. These extra dimensions, often depicted as curled up or compactified, could offer portals to alternate realities or parallel universes.

Exploring Temporal Loops

Temporal loops, also known as time loops, are phenomena where a specific period of time repeats itself indefinitely. This concept is popular in science fiction and has sparked discussions about the nature of time and causality. Imagine being stuck in a loop where the same events recur, and you retain memories of each iteration.

While temporal loops exist in the realm of theory and fiction, the idea raises thought-provoking questions about free will, destiny, and the consequences of altering the past or future within a loop.
